The effect of low-cycle fatigue on evolution of fracture mechanics parameters in residual stress field caused by cold hole expansion
Localized displacement measurements based on electronic speckle-pattern interferometry are used to obtain crack mouth opening displacement (CMOD), stress intensity factor (SIF) and T-stress values during crack growth around cold-expanded holes.
